Catherine Morland’s Romantic Journey

Catherine Morland, a spirited and naïve young woman, is invited to spend time in the fashionable city of Bath. There, she befriends the lively Isabella Thorpe and meets the handsome Henry Tilney, who captures her heart. Catherine’s vivid imagination, fueled by her love of Gothic novels, leads her to believe that Henry’s family home, Northanger Abbey, hides dark secrets.



A Satirical Twist on Gothic Tropes

As Catherine ventures to Northanger Abbey, she begins to weave a dramatic narrative of mystery and intrigue. However, her fanciful ideas are soon tested by the realities of life and love. Austen’s sharp humor and keen observations highlight the absurdities of Gothic fiction while offering a thoughtful coming-of-age story.
